Lithuania - Export of Heat Exchange Units and Machinery for Liquefying Air or Other Gases
Since 2014, Lithuania Export of Heat Exchange Units and Machinery for Liquefying Air or Other Gases decreased by 0.6%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 19 comparing other countries in Export of Heat Exchange Units and Machinery for Liquefying Air or Other Gases with €12,438,923.25. Lithuania is overtaken by Portugal, which was ranked number 18 at €19,073,992.49 and is followed by Latvia at €5,745,523. Germany ranked the highest with €1,335,010,675.3 in 2019, that is -1.9% versus 2018. Italy, France and Sweden resp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Ireland witnessed the best average annual growth at +35.5% per year, while Malta was the worst growing country at -48.1% per year.
